BEFORE PAVING SKEWED DECKS
• Before paving skewed decks it is essential that you
determine all of the job specifications and special
details prior to setup of your 6048 Paver . Ask yourself
the following four questions:
1 . What is the skew angle measured perpendicular to
centerline (90 degrees to centerline)
2 . What is the distance between the screed rails,
measured perpendicular to centerline of the deck
3 . Is the deck super elevated
4 . Is the deck crowned

Paving Skewed Decks - Basic Machine
Follow the standard machine setup instructions, initial
roller and drag pan adjustments and roller rotation . Make
sure that the truss and carriage rail have been straightened
per standard machine setup . Mechanically disconnect
the hydraulic skew cylinder and tie it back out of the way .
Manually rotate the lower carriage until the paving rollers
are parallel to the centerline and lock in position using the
skew ring clamps provided with the machine . The drag pan
and burlap/astrograss “H” frames will need to be turned
so that they are parallel to the carriage rail . This allows
the pan and the texturing cloth to follow the skew angle as
the carriage travels across the deck or slab . At this point
the paving rollers need to be stringlined to the carriage rail
so that the rollers are parallel to the carriage rail . Follow
the standard setup instructions for stringlining the paving
rollers . Be sure to run the stringline across the top of the
carriage rail adjacent or parallel to the paving rollers .
Paving Skewed Flat Decks and Super Elevations with
No Crown
Paving skewed flat decks and super elevations do not
require any special equipment. When specifications allow,
the machine can be positioned at an angle approximately
equal to the skew angle . Position the lower carriage so
that the paving rollers are parallel to the centerline of the
deck. The deck should be finished from the leading end of
the machine to the trailing end of the machine . The paving
rollers should be rotating in the same direction and the
automatic roller reversing valve should be set in the “Non-
Reversing” position .
The concrete should be pushed from the low side to the
high side of the elevation and roll over the concrete going
down the super elevation . The machine should pave from
the leading end (must be the low side of the deck) to the
trailing end (must be high side of the deck) .
